OK, so this is the old Clay Pidgeon site at Blanshard and Broughton.

Why are restaurants so cagey about their location on their webpages?

Every time I look up a restaurant there is never a photo of the outside, only stock photos of laughing hipsters. And they only have an address, once in a while a tiny map you have to click on and look around. Never mention of cross streets. I have no idea where 1002 Blanshard is without looking it up. Would it kill them to say "1002 Blanshard (at Broughton)"?
